Abstract

Hydatid disease or echinococcosis is fairly common worldwide and is endemic along the Mediterranean. It is still a serious health problem in Libya, where it is endemic. It commonly involves the liver and lungs. We report an unusual presentation of this common disease. The interest of this case lies in its rarity and huge size at presentation.
